Final Destination: Bloodlines Opens Big At Indian Box Office

The latest installment of the Final Destination franchise, Final Destination: Bloodlines, has made a significant impact at the Indian box office on its opening day. The film grossed ₹5.25 crore on Thursday, including ₹30 lakh from midnight previews, becoming the biggest opener in the franchise's history. Moreover, it stands as the fourth-highest opening day for a Hollywood horror film in India, showcasing its popularity among horror fans.

The film's success can be measured by its position among the top Hollywood horror film openers in India. The Nun (2018) tops the list with ₹10.8 crore on Day 1, followed by The Conjuring 2 (2016) with ₹7 crore, and Annabelle: Creation (2017) with ₹6 crore. Bloodlines' impressive opening has placed it fourth, ahead of Annabelle: Comes Home (2019) with ₹3.75 crore. Notably, Bloodlines is the sole non-Conjuring Universe film in the top 5.

Bloodlines is already on track to break franchise records in India. After just two days of release, it has collected ₹6.28 crore, and its trajectory suggests it could become the highest-grossing film in the franchise. The previous instalment, released in 2011, only grossed ₹7.65 crore in India. However, the film faces tough competition from Mission: Impossible - The Final Reckoning, releasing on Saturday, which might impact its overall performance.

Despite the competition, Bloodlines' strong opening and good word of mouth could still lead to a significant lifetime gross. Typically, a ₹5 crore opening day on a Thursday would set the movie up for a lifetime gross of over ₹50 crore.
